Examining the ins and outs of water inlets and outlets In every water storage tank, inlet (s) and outlet (s) are unmissable elements. They regulate the flow of water into and out of the tank.

Cooling water and process fluid inlet and outlet temperatures. A very helpful calculation is the approach temperature, which is the process temperature out – cooling water temperature in.
